Output e59e3a76331cc30b18751d4a793aa4c12895e71c6ba19d48b2625264ee055618:0

value
46600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feecc8c09c4ca1d577509673f8b41cc4e642216a OP_EQUAL
address
3QvwDKfLFcZEj94xqGceWQXQqj91haXHeE
transaction
e59e3a76331cc30b18751d4a793aa4c12895e71c6ba19d48b2625264ee055618
spent
true